    .                 1 M and 2.5 litre NaOH solution mixed with another 0.5 M and 3 L NaOH solution. Then find out molarity of resultant solution.                                                                                                                                          

    A)                 0.80 M    

    B)                 1.0 M    

    C)                 0.73 M   

    D)                 0.50 M

    Correct Answer: C

    Solution :

                    Moles of 2.5 L of 1 M NaOH \[=2.5\times 1=2.5\]                 Moles of 3.0 L of 0.5 M NaOH \[=3.0\times 0.5\,=1.5\]                 Total moles of NaOH in solution \[=2.5+1.5=4.0\]                 (Total volume of solution = 2.5 + 3.0 = 5.5 L)                 Thus      \[{{M}_{1}}\times {{V}_{1}}={{M}_{2}}\times {{V}_{2}}\]                 \[4.0={{M}_{2}}\times 5.5\]                 \[\therefore \,\,Molarity\,of\,resul\tan t\,\,solution={{M}_{2}}=\frac{4.0}{5.5}M\]                 \[\approx \,\,0.73\,\,M\]
